Italy and Wales Prepare for Pivotal Six Nations Clash in Rome

Wales look to end a 13-match losing streak while Italy aim to solidify their rise in international rugby.

  • Italy, buoyed by recent progress, are favored to win against a struggling Wales team in Saturday's Six Nations match in Rome.
  • Wales have not won a Test match since October 2023, marking a 13-game losing streak, and face the prospect of another wooden spoon in the tournament.
  • Veteran Taulupe Faletau returns to Wales' starting lineup after overcoming multiple injuries, while Eddie James makes his Six Nations debut.
  • Italy, under coach Gonzalo Quesada, have shown resilience despite recent losses, including a strong showing in last year's Six Nations with two wins and a draw.
  • The match is scheduled to kick off at 2:15 PM local time on Saturday, February 8, at Stadio Olimpico, and will be broadcast live on ITV1.
